The experiment was conducted in Al- Mahaweel Research Station in Babel Governorate, Ministry of Agriculture during autumn season 2016-2017 to determine the role of irrigation management processes and micronutrient fertilization in growth and productivity of two varieties of wheat IPA 99 and Al-Rasheed 22 in clay loam soil classified as Typic Torriflovent. The experiment included four irrigation treatments and six fertilization treatments. The experiment was designed under randomized complete block design (RCBD) with three replications. Wheat grain IPA 99 and Al-Rasheed 22 varieties were planted in 23/11/2016 and harvested in 13/5/2017. The amount and periods of irrigation depended on sensors reading of volumetric water content was measured using GS3 sensors. Irrigation water was applied at 50% depletion to the depth of total plant root and calculate depth of water applied up to field capacity. The actual water consumption used (ETa ) for wheat IPA 99 and Al-Rasheed 22 were 707.7 and 699.7 mm season-1 for river water irrigation (I0 ) respectively. The actual water consumption used (ETa ) were 23.46, 7.21 and 23.74% for I1 , I2 and I3 of 23.46, 7.21 and 23.74% for IPA 99 and 24.87, 5.29 and 23.44% for AlRasheed 22 respectively compared to I0 treatment. The foliar application treatments indicated differences in plant height, leaf area, a number of tillering and grain yield for IPA 99 and Al-Rasheed 22. The highest value of these characteristics was T5 treatments and the lowest value for T0 treatments
